Best way to avoid roaming in Ireland and Scotland
My wife and I have two lines on Essentials, both using iPhone 14s. We’ll be in Ireland and Scotland for about ten days and would like to avoid ANY roaming charges, but would still like to use our phones on wifi and text messaging. T-Mobile chat support seemed to say that texting (assuming just SMS?) is free internationally, but it’s not totally clear to me. I’m aware of the two blocking options available per line in settings (Block Charged International Roaming and Block International Roaming (including Charged International Roaming)), both of which are a little on the confusing side; one chat agent said to use the first, the other said use the second. Huh? Which should be used to block incoming calls & voicemails but leave texting available? As far as voice calls, I’m assuming that forwarding both lines to Google Voice will allow for voicemails to be left for us without roaming. Is this correct?
